How to Fill Out Home Contents Checklist:

01
Start by gathering all the necessary information: Before filling out a home contents checklist, gather important documents such as insurance policies, receipts, and warranties for your belongings. This will help you accurately document the value and details of your possessions.
02
Go room by room: Begin the checklist by going through each room in your home. Start with one room and list down all the items in that room, including furniture, electronics, appliances, and personal belongings. Be sure to note down their descriptions, make/model, and approximate value.
03
Don't forget the less obvious items: Sometimes, we tend to overlook items that are not immediately visible but still valuable. Make sure to include items such as jewelry, collectibles, artwork, and even items stored in your garage or attic. These items may require separate documentation or additional insurance coverage.
04
Take photos or videos: Along with the written checklist, consider taking photos or videos of each room and its contents. This visual documentation can serve as additional proof in case of a claim and help you remember specific details about your belongings.
05
Update regularly: Home contents change over time, so it is essential to update your checklist periodically. Whenever you buy new items, sell or donate old ones, make sure to make the necessary changes in your checklist to maintain its accuracy.

Who Needs Home Contents Checklist:

01
Homeowners: Homeowners should maintain a contents checklist as part of their overall home insurance policy. This will help them accurately estimate the value of their possessions and ensure they have adequate coverage in case of theft, fire, or other disasters.
02
Renters: Renters can also benefit from a home contents checklist. Even though they may not own the property, renters still have valuable personal belongings that need protection. A checklist can help them accurately document their possessions and secure renter's insurance coverage.
03
Businesses: Businesses that operate from a physical location should also maintain a contents checklist. This can help them accurately estimate the value of their assets, including furniture, equipment, and inventory, for insurance purposes.
In conclusion, filling out a home contents checklist involves gathering necessary information, going room by room, including all items, taking photos or videos, and updating regularly. This checklist is useful for homeowners, renters, and businesses to ensure accurate documentation and proper insurance coverage.

A home contents checklist is a detailed inventory of all the items and belongings inside a home.
Homeowners or tenants who have insurance coverage for their home contents are required to file a home contents checklist.
To fill out a home contents checklist, one must list all items in each room of the home along with their estimated value.
The purpose of a home contents checklist is to document and assess the value of belongings in case of loss or damage.
Information such as item description, quantity, estimated value, and any additional notes should be reported on a home contents checklist.
